HIPOTESIS
Molekul bersaiz kecil dapat merentasi membran separa telap manakala molekul bersaiz besar tidak dapat merentasi membran separa telap (small molecules may move across the semi permeable membrane while large molecule unable to across semi-permeable membrane)
14
INFERENS
Kandungan tiub visking bertukar menjadi biru tua kerana molekul iodin yang kecil meresap dari bikar ke dalam tiub visking.Kandungan bikar kekal kuning kerana molekul kanji yang besar tidak dapat meresap dari tiub Visking ke dalam bikar.
15
INFERENCE
the contents of visking tube turn blue-black because small iodine molecules can diffuse from the beaker into the visking tube. The contents of the beaker remain yellow because large starch molecules cannot diffuse from the visking tube into the beaker.

Terangkan proses pergerakan bahan yang berlaku di dalam sistem pencernaan manusia:
18
molekul makanan yang besar dihidrolisis oleh enzim menjadi molekul yang lebih ringkas
molekul ringkas mempunyai saiz yang lebih kecil & dapat diserap dengan mudah melalui membran separa telap pada sel epitelium yang melapisi permukaan dinding usus
19
large molecules are hydrolyzed by enzymes into simpler molecules
the simpler molecules are smaller in size which can be absorbed easily through semi-permeable membrane of the epithelial cells lining on the surface of intestine wall
